回覆列表
  • 1 # 使用者4720412262220

    如果你學習了C語言你就明白了。字串相當於字串陣列。字串陣列的值都是由多個char組成的,因為每個char只能儲存一個字元。這樣說起來的話。在第二行的時候,你要修改的是car的c值。然後你賦值的是de,因為char只能儲存一個字元,所以只能賦值d,而拋棄c了,這樣,你最後的結果就是dar了。不知道樓主明白了麼。

  • 2 # 非劉之下

    一種用常量字串對字元陣列賦值,一種用scanf()函式實現,格式為: scanf("%s",a), a為字元陣列名

  • 3 # 使用者851641944777

    字元陣列是指用來存放字元資料的陣列。其定義的一般形式為: char 陣列名[資料長度] 。字元陣列用於存放字元或字串,字元陣列中的一個元素存放一個字元,它在記憶體中佔用一個位元組。C語言中沒有字串型別,字串是存放在字元型陣列中的。

  • 中秋節和大豐收的關聯?
  • 以人為本和諧發展的意義?